The 3 months correlation between Hammond and Melcor is 0.27. Overlapping area represents the amount of risk that can be diversified away by holding Hammond Power Solutions and Melcor Developments in the same portfolio,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ical prices or returns on Melcor Developments and Hammond Power is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Hammond Power Solutions are associated (or correlated) with Melcor Developments.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Melcor Developments has no effect on the direction of Hammond Power i.e., Hammond Power and Melcor Developments go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with Hammond Power and Melcor Developments
The main advantage of trading using opposite Hammond Power and Melcor Developments posit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Hammond Power position performs unexpectedly, Melcor Developments can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
